Understanding Online ADHD Tests in the UK: A Comprehensive Guide
Attention Deficit Disorder (ADHD) is a neurodevelopmental disorder defined by patterns of neg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. As awareness of ADHD grows, individuals seeking to comprehend their symptoms can now turn to online assessments for preliminary assistance. In the UK, online ADHD tests have actually emerged as a popular technique for evaluating prospective ADHD symptoms. This short article dives into the significance of these tests, their credibility, and what one can expect throughout the assessment, together with responses to common questions about ADHD testing.
What is an Online ADHD Test?
An online ADHD test is a self-assessment tool created to help people recognize potential signs of ADHD. These questionnaires normally consist of multiple-choice questions that examine a range of behaviors connected to attention, hyperactivity, and impulsiveness. While these tests are not diagnostic tools, they can provide important insights and timely individuals to seek more evaluation from a health care specialist.
Benefits of Online ADHD Testing
Online ADHD tests provide several advantages, including:

While online tests can be helpful, there are numerous factors to consider:
Validity:
Many online tests are not scientifically confirmed and need to be seen as initial assessments rather than conclusive evaluations.
Professional Support:
It is important to follow up with a healthcare expert for an accurate diagnosis and customized treatment alternatives.
Self-Reporting Bias:
Responses might be affected by self-perception or state of mind, which can alter the results.
Age Appropriateness:

When selecting an online ADHD test, think about the following criteria:
Content and Structure:
Look for tests that cover a broad range of habits connected with ADHD.
Reliability:
Research the organization behind the test to guarantee that it is credible and has know-how in ADHD.
User Experience:
A well-designed test should be easy to navigate and understand.
Follow-Up Recommendations:

While online ADHD tests can provide handy insights, they are not an alternative to expert diagnosis. The reliability may differ depending on the source, so it is vital to pick tests from reliable organizations.
2. What should I do with the outcomes of an online ADHD test?
If the outcomes suggest that you may have symptoms of ADHD, it is a good idea to seek advice from a healthcare professional for additional examination and guidance.
3. Can children take online ADHD tests?
Yes, however parents or guardians need to monitor and assist children in selecting age-appropriate evaluations. It's also essential for moms and dads to discuss the results with a doctor.
4. How can I get ready for an expert ADHD assessment?
To prepare for an expert evaluation, consider:

Online ADHD tests can work as an initial step for people seeking to comprehend their symptoms and behaviors connected to ADHD. While they supply valuable initial insights, they ought to not change expert diagnostic assessments. A combination of self-awareness and professional guidance is essential for efficient management of ADHD. Those who suspect they might have ADHD are urged to engage in subsequent assessments and explore the very best possible treatment options.
